My gratitude journal: “I’m grateful for coffee. Lust for coffee gets me out of bed every morning”



I recently found a “gratitude journal” I started keeping after I graduated college and began looking for a job. 

Yep, that was cool.

And the entry below is nearly three years later, after I landed my first professional newspaper job in Vallejo, Calif. I wrote not only that I was grateful for coffee and books, but how I went on a mini-adventure to San Francisco and realized I wanted to pursue a career as a reporter, a profession I’ve since loved for more than 20 years, because I wanted to: “Meet people, to learn, see and write about life.”

Later I even used the word “cool!”

Tuesday, September 14, 1999

1. I am grateful I decided to get up and go on the ferry to SF, saw the farmers market, walked through Chinatown and Union Square, and to Starbucks, read the paper and just escaped; realized what I wanted to do, to be — To meet people, to learn, see and write about life.

2. I’m grateful for the yummy food in the house, that I treated myself to brie to put on bread for breakfast and on crackers at night.

3. I’m grateful for coffee. Lust for coffee gets me out of bed every morning, without fail. It’s a love I never tire of. It’s still the same, the excitement over the first sip!*

4. I’m grateful for books on tape, for the idea, and of books in general. For lovely walks by the ocean, listening to my stories. I don’t feel quite so lonely, and I don’t have to deal with the damn commercials.

5. I’m grateful for my car, the 3/4 of a tank, and that Chris washed it yesterday. We found the self-serve place, he told me to drive in, he hopped out and scrubbed it down. Cool.

*As of November 2022, more than 23 years later, I can report I still feel exactly the same about coffee: Lust for it STILL gets me out of bed every morning, without fail.
